CC1190 - RF Front End

General Description

CC1190 is a cost-effective and high-performance RF Front End for low-power and low-voltage wireless applications at 850 - 950 MHz.

CC1190 is a range extender for the sub-1 GHz low-power RF transceivers, transmitters, and System-on-Chip devices from Texas Instruments.

Key Features

  • Seamless Interface to Sub-1 GHz Low Power RF Devices from Texas Instruments.
  • Up to 27 dBm (0.5 W) Output Power.
  • 6 dB Typical Sensitivity Improvement with CC11xx and CC430.
  • Few External Components.
  • Integrated PA.
  • Integrated LNA.
  • Integrated Switches.
  • Integrated Matching Network.
  • Integrated Inductors.
  • Digital Control of LNA and PA Gain by HGM Pin.
  • 50-nA in Power Down (LNA_EN = PA_EN = 0).
